use forward-declared interfaces because IDL files for these interfaces are not available anymore

This commit is contained in:
alecf%netscape.com 1999-05-12 04:40:44 +00:00
Родитель 6fb6a0b6a6
Коммит b46fb2db3e
2 изменённых файлов: 12 добавлений и 2 удалений

Просмотреть файл

@ -16,7 +16,6 @@
* Reserved.
*/
#include "nsISupportsArray.idl"
#include "nsISupports.idl"
#include "nsIFolder.idl"
#include "nsIMessage.idl"
@ -24,8 +23,11 @@
%{ C++
#include "nsFileSpec.h"
#include "nsISupportsArray.h"
%}
interface nsISupportsArray;
interface nsIMessage;
native nsNativeFileSpec(nsNativeFileSpec*);
[uuid(85e39ff0-b248-11d2-b7ef-00805f05ffa5)]

Просмотреть файл

@ -19,10 +19,18 @@
*/
#include "nsISupports.idl"
interface nsIUrlListener;
#include "nsIUrlListener.idl"
interface nsIURL;
interface nsIStreamListener;
%{C++
#include "nsIURL.h"
#include "nsIStreamListener.h"
%}
[uuid(F11009C1-F697-11d2-807F-006008128C4E)]
interface nsIMsgMessageService : nsISupports {